From b569c2254c1f870e174581c0825436a99c528097 Mon Sep 17 00:00:00 2001 From: Tomas <tomasysh@gmail.com> Date: 星期一, 24 一月 2022 11:53:46 +0800 Subject: [PATCH] update: [滿意度通知] route query parameter - 清除方式調整 --- PAMapp/pages/index.vue | 11 +++++++++-- 1 files changed, 9 insertions(+), 2 deletions(-) diff --git a/PAMapp/pages/index.vue b/PAMapp/pages/index.vue index a260ae1..c237e5e 100644 --- a/PAMapp/pages/index.vue +++ b/PAMapp/pages/index.vue @@ -268,8 +268,15 @@ } clearSatisfactionId() { - console.log('close'); - this.$router.push({query: {}}); + // NOTE: ���摰�� query parameter [Tomas, 2022/1/24 11:36] + // [REF] How to remove a parameter from this.$router.query Nuxt.js? https://reurl.cc/X45aMD + let newRouteQuery = {}; + Object.keys(this.$route.query).forEach((key) => { + if (key !== 'appointmentId') { + newRouteQuery[key] = this.$route.query[key] + } + }) + this.$router.push(newRouteQuery); this.storageClearSatisfactionIdFromMsg(); } -- Gitblit v1.8.0